Miele KM 6520 FR Specifications

General IconGeneral
Hob typeCeramic
Frame formDirect
Frame typeFull trim
Frame colorStainless steel
Product colorBlack
Top surface typeGlass-ceramic
Appliance placementBuilt-in
Cooking zone 2 typeRegular
Cooking zone 3 typeLarge
Cooking zone 4 typeSimmer
Cooking zone 1 power1500 W
Cooking zone 2 power1800 W
Cooking zone 4 power1200 W
Cooking zone 1 positionLeft rear
Cooking zone 2 positionLeft front
Cooking zone 3 diameter120 \\ 210 mm
Cooking zone 3 positionRight rear
Cooking zone 4 positionRight front
Number of cooking zones4 zone(s)
Simmer cooking zone shapeRound
Cooking zone 3 power sourceElectric
Large cooking zone diameter180 mm
Number of gas cooking zones0 zone(s)
Simmer cooking zone diameter145 mm
Regular cooking zone diameter160 mm
Extra large high-speed cooking zone diameter210 mm
Boost functionYes
Extra large high-speed cooking zone2200 W
Timer typeDigital
Control typeTouch
Built-in displayNo
Control positionTop front
AC input voltage230 V
AC input frequency50 - 60 Hz
Connected load (gas)- W
Connected load (electric)6700 W
Weight and Dimensions IconWeight and Dimensions
Depth504 mm
Width574 mm
Height- mm
Weight8000 g
Cord length1.4 m
Installation compartment depth490 mm
Installation compartment width560 mm
Installation compartment height43 mm
